Truck safety systems are technological solutions designed to prevent accidents and mitigate their impact when they do occur. These systems incorporate a range of features and functions that help improve the overall safety of trucks and the individuals operating them. Some of the key safety systems commonly found in trucks include collision avoidance systems, lane departure warning systems, electronic stability control, and adaptive cruise control.
One of the most important truck safety systems is the collision avoidance system. This system uses radar, sensors, and cameras to detect objects in the truck’s path and alert the driver of potential collisions. In some cases, the system can automatically apply the brakes to prevent or minimize the impact of a collision. By providing an extra layer of protection, collision avoidance systems have been shown to significantly reduce the likelihood of rear-end collisions, which are common in truck accidents.
Lane departure warning systems are another crucial safety feature that helps prevent accidents caused by drifting out of a lane. These systems use cameras to monitor the truck’s position on the road and alert the driver if they are unintentionally veering out of their lane. By providing timely warnings, lane departure warning systems help drivers stay in their lane and avoid collisions with other vehicles.
Electronic stability control is a technology that helps prevent rollover and loss of control accidents. This system uses sensors to monitor the truck’s stability and applies individual brakes as needed to help the driver maintain control in slippery or uneven road conditions. Electronic stability control has been proven to be highly effective in reducing the risk of rollover accidents, which can be particularly dangerous for heavy trucks.
Adaptive cruise control is a safety feature that helps maintain a safe distance between the truck and other vehicles on the road. This system uses sensors to monitor the distance and speed of vehicles ahead and automatically adjusts the truck’s speed to maintain a safe following distance. By reducing the likelihood of rear-end collisions, adaptive cruise control enhances the overall safety of trucks on the road.
In addition to these advanced safety systems, there are also other technologies that play a crucial role in enhancing truck safety. Anti-lock braking systems, for example, help prevent skidding and maintain steering control during emergency braking situations. Tire pressure monitoring systems alert drivers to low tire pressure, which can lead to blowouts and loss of control. These technologies work together to create a comprehensive safety network that helps protect truck drivers and other road users from potential accidents.
